Congress pays tributes to Late Rajiv Gandhi
FacebookTwitterWhatsapp

KISHTWAR, MAY 21: Describing Rajiv Gandhi a man with great conviction, commitment and a visionary, J&K Pradesh Congress Committee (JKPCC) Vice President, Ghulam Mohammad Saroori, who presided over a function held at Kishtwar today paid glowing tributes to Former Prime Minister and Gandhi icon on his 28th death anniversary.

The Party leaders also described the assassination of Former PM as an irreparable loss to the entire Nation.

On the occasion, Kishtwar Congress organised a function to pay tributes to Former Prime Minister in which Senior Congress Leaders, Office bearers, Mahila Congress and youth Congress leaders participated and paid floral tributes to departed leader.

Saroori while recalling the services rendered by Rajiv Ji to the Nation, paid rich and floral tributes to Former Prime Minister and observed two minutes’ silence as a mark of respect of the deceased and described him as an architect of modern India.

He said Nation would continue to remain indebted to the Gandhi Family for the selfless services and sacrifices given by it for the integrity, security and safety of the Country. The Country has lost a great & revolutionary leader in the assassination of Rajiv Gandhi under his leadership, the Nation touched new heights in respect of Education, Computer Science, Science Technology and other top sectors befitting people directly.

Among other who spoke and paid tributes to Rajiv Gandhi on this occasion Included, Raj Kumar Badyal, Tariq Hussain Mintoo, Madan Lal Bhandari, Ghulam Mohd, Mohd Iqbal Keen, Mohd Iqbal Khanday, Sharik Ahmed Saroori, Rinku Kotwal, Waseem Sajjad Akhtar Hussain and others.
